Description

KPI Concepts, LLC is currently seeking a qualified sales representative with experience in the commercial cabinetry industry. This individual shall possess the sales know-how to maximize territory profitability, strategically position cabinet sales products with targeted accounts, and increase opportunities by building relationships through customer channels and all market segments.

SKILLS AND QUALIFICATIONS

  • Proven work experience in sales and account management, specifically cabinetry/countertop industry required.
  • Demonstrated experience moving prospects through proposal, evaluation, negotiation, and closing stages.
  • Exceptional verbal and written communication skills; ability to interact with any level in an organization.
  • Ability to self-motivate, multi-task, work independently and as part of a team.
  • Unwavering commitment to customer satisfaction and commitment by conducting business with integrity and high ethical standards.
  • Desire to be a successful contributing part of a well-established growth company.
  • Advanced computer skills including but not limited to Microsoft Office (Excel, Word, PowerPoint, Outlook) and CRM software.
  • A valid driver’s license, clean driving record, and ability to travel 50% of the time required.
  • This is position does not involve residential kitchen cabinetry; Market experience that will be favored for this position include hospitality, convenience stores, health/leisure, grocery/restaurant, college campus, etc.
Responsibilities

JOB DUTIES

  • Manage sales activities in the respective sales territory (IA and surrounding Midwest territory).
  • Interact with new customers to generate additional business.
  • Provide high-level customer service in answering and following up on customer inquiries.
  • Communicate and collaborate regularly with sales and operations teams to ensure deadlines and customer expectations.
  • Work with architects and general contractors driving the basis of design architectural experience.
  • Prepare quotes, bids, and proposals based on customer specifications and company pricing models.
  • Deliver input on industry and market trends, and competitor offerings.
  • Communicate demand forecast and trends regularly to support inventory planning.
  • Perform site visits and documenting issues to help resolve field problems.
  • Deliver product knowledge training classes to distributor and contractor customers.
  • Attend industry-specific trade shows.
  • Use CRM program to manage territory activities and results.
  • Achieve or exceed individual and team sales goals.
  • Perform all other duties as assigned.
